Jannarelly Automotive Unveils Design-1 Sports Car

The Jannarelly Design-1 is yet another new sportscar to come out Dubai's growing automotive industry. The Emirati city has become a hotbed for high end luxury and supercars due to the city being one of the world's most reputable business centres despite allowing tax exemption benefits.

The Jannarelly Design-1 is a retro-styled sportscar that encapsulates the basic requirements of an agile roadster. The man behind the Design-1's styling, Anthony Jannarelly, has a few noteworthy designs to his name including W Motors' Lykan HyperSport and Fenyr SuperSport. He also designed Zarooq Motors' Sand Racer, a 4-wheel drive dune-basher designed to take on the UAE's many sand dunes with aplomb despite being completely road legal. While designing the Zarooq Sand Racer, Jannarelly combined his skills with those of Frederic Juillot, a car lover and custom boat maker who happened to be an expert in the field of composite materials. Together under the banner of Jannarelly & Juillot Special, they started the Jannarelly automotive brand.

The Design-1 features design styles borrowed from the excellent little European sports cars that were prevalent in the 60's. Jannarelly Automotive describes its new car to be a fully customizable, rear-wheel drive, 2-seater roadster that features a rear-mid-mounted engine layout. The car weighs just 710Kgs and is powered by a Nissan-sourced, naturally aspirated, 3.5-litre V6 that produces 304bhp and 371Nm of torque. The engine is mated to a 6-speed manual gearbox with limited slip differential. The combination of its high power output and lightweight body means that the car should be great to drive on the track, as is claimed by the company. It is capable of reaching a top speed of approximately 220km/h and boasts of an estimated 0-100km/h sprint time of 4 seconds.

The car has been designed to inculcate the best of both worlds; vintage lines and simple mechanical engineering borrowed from sportscars of the 60s combined with complex and lightweight modern materials. The front end has traces from iconic Le Mans racers from the 50's including the Ferrari 250 TR and Jaguar D-Type sportscar. Interestingly, among the recent crop of auto designs, the front facade looks remarkably similar to that off the Jaguar C-X75 Concept which was the villains choice of ride in the recently released James Bond Spectre film.At the rear, the Design-1 features two small round tail lamps and a huge rear diffuser. The chassis is made of lightweight steel tubes and structural aluminium panels whereas the body is composed of non-structural fibreglass or moulded carbon fibre panels. To keep the weight as low as possible, several other components like the Design-1's seats are also made of carbon fibre.

Orders for the Jannarelly Design-1 have already begun with deliveries slated to begin sometime in summer-2016. The car's basic model has been priced at $55,000 (ex-factory, ex-tax) with a huge list of customizable options on offer to ensure that every customer receives a unique piece. Only 30 Design-1s will be made. The cars will be assembled by hand at the company's facility in Dubai.
